Sequel to the blocking of the entrance of the Ughelli North headquarter by transiting cows, the leadership of the Hausa Community residing in the local government has tendered an unreserved apology to the chairman, Hon Godwin Adode, JP.
Recall, Focus Naija had reported that the cows were seen regurgitating at the entrance of the headquarters which prevented workers from accessing their offices on Monday.
According to reports, a delegation of Hausa dwellers led by it’s Chairman, Alhaji Muhammadu Ali (Saraki) regretted the actions and pleaded for time to fish out the owners of the trespassing cows.
ADODE MEET WITH THE LEADERSHIP OF THE HAUSA COMMUNITY OVER THE BLOCKING OF THE SECRETARIAT GATE BY COWS.
The Executive Chairman of Ughelli North Local Government Area, Hon Chief Godwin Adode (JP) meet with the leadership of the Hausa Community residing in the L.G.A as he warned them over the blocking of the Secretariat entrance by their transiting Cows in the early hours of today.
The Ughelli North Council Boss in his speech expressed displeasure over the incidence that happened, he thereafter cautioned them to organize their people to avoid future occurrence.
Speaking on behalf of the Hausa Community, Alhaji Muhammadu Ali (Saraki) Chairman, pleaded with the Executive Chairman of Ughelli North that the owner of the cows will be fished out and call to order for such incident never to repeat itself again and disciplinary action will be taken accordingly.
In the delegation of the Hausa Community also comprises of; Danliti Mahammed Kano Secretary H/C, Alhaji Garba Abdu Vice Chairman (Ogor), Ibrahim Abubakar Secretary (Ogor Market) and Habibu Bagudu.
